POWER WINDOW CONTROL SYSTEM Driver Side Power Window does not Operate with Power Window Master Switch

DESCRIPTION

When the engine is running or the engine switch is on (IG), the front power window regulator motor assembly (for driver side) is operated by the multiplex network master switch assembly. The front power window regulator motor assembly (for driver side) has motor, regulator, and sensor functions.

  4. INSPECT FRONT POWER WINDOW REGULATOR MOTOR ASSEMBLY (for Driver Side)


    1. Remove the front power window regulator motor assembly (for driver side) Click here.

      A015Z6YE01
    2. Check power window regulator motor operation:


      1. Apply battery voltage to connector terminals 1 and 2.

        Note

        Do not apply battery voltage to any terminals except terminals 1 and 2.

      2. Check that the motor gear rotates smoothly as follows.

        OK
        for LHD
        Measurement Condition Specified Condition

        Battery positive (+) → 1

        Battery negative (-) → 2

        Motor gear rotates counterclockwise

        Battery positive (+) → 2

        Battery negative (-) → 1

        Motor gear rotates clockwise
        for RHD
        Measurement Condition Specified Condition

        Battery positive (+) → 1

        Battery negative (-) → 2

        Motor gear rotates clockwise

        Battery positive (+) → 2

        Battery negative (-) → 1

        Motor gear rotates counterclockwise
    3. Check PTC operation:

      Note

      This check must be performed with the power window regulator and door glass installed on the vehicle.


      1. Install the front power window regulator motor assembly (for driver side) Click here.

      2. Connect an electrical tester DC 400 A probe to the wire harness of terminal 2.

        A0161O3E38

        Note

        Match the arrow mark of the probe with the direction of the current flow.

      3. Fully close the door glass by pulling up the multiplex network master switch assembly. Wait for approximately 60 seconds.

      4. Continue to pull up the multiplex network master switch assembly and measure how long it takes for the electrical current to change from a range of 16 to 28 A to approximately 1 A (current shut-off inspection).

        Standard
        4 to 90 seconds
      5. Wait for 60 seconds after the previous step, and then press the multiplex network master switch assembly.

        OK
        The driver side window goes down.
